Dormer Roof Installation in Nashua, NH
Dormer roof installation involves adding or modifying dormer structures on a home’s existing roof to create additional usable space, improve natural light, and enhance architectural appeal. This service covers a variety of projects, including the addition of new dormers to increase attic space, converting attic areas into functional rooms, or updating existing dormers for aesthetic or structural improvements. Homeowners typically want to understand how dormer installation can impact their home's interior layout, the compatibility with their current roof design, and the overall aesthetic effect on their property.
Before requesting dormer roof installation, property owners should consider factors such as the style of their home, the condition of the existing roof, and local building codes or regulations. It’s also helpful to clarify the desired purpose of the dormers-whether for extra space, ventilation, or visual appeal-and to discuss potential impacts on roofing materials, insulation, and drainage. Proper planning ensures the new dormers integrate seamlessly with the existing structure and meet the homeowner’s functional and aesthetic goals.

Dormer Roof Installation Questions
What is a dormer roof? A dormer roof is a structure that projects from the main roof, often adding space and natural light to upper floors or attics.
What types of dormer styles are available? Common styles include gable, shed, hip, and eyebrow dormers, each offering different aesthetic and functional benefits.
How does dormer installation affect the roof structure? Installing a dormer involves cutting into the existing roof and framing the new structure, which can enhance attic usability and add curb appeal.
What should property owners consider before installing a dormer? Consider the architectural style of the home, the purpose of the dormer, and any local building codes or restrictions.
